Vegan Crispy “Chicken” Caesar Sandwiches Recipe
Equipment
- Mixing bowl
- Blender
- Non-stick spray
- Baking sheet
- Fork or potato masher
Ingredients
Chickpea Chicken
- 1 tbsp Olive oil
- 2 tbsp Soy sauce
- 1 Can of Chickpeas (garbanzo beans), drained
- ⅓ cup Vegetable broth
- 1 tsp Poultry seasoning
- ⅓ cup Panko bread crumbs
- ½ cup Vital wheat gluten
- 1 cup Bread crumbs, for coating the outside
- ½ tbsp Salt
- Pinch of Black pepper
Vegan Caesar Dressing
- ¼ tsp Garlic powder
- Pinch of Salt and pepper
- 1 tbsp Nutritional yeast
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ard
- ¼ cup Vegan mayo
- 1 tbsp Capers
- Juice of 1 Lemon
Sandwiches
- Romaine lettuce
- Buns
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F. Drain and mash chickpeas in a large bowl.
- Add olive oil, veggie broth, soy sauce, vital wheat gluten, panko, and seasonings.
- Mix well, then knead for 2 minutes until firm.
- Divide into 3-4 portions, shape into patties, and coat in breadcrumbs.
- Place on a baking sheet, spray with non-stick spray, and bake for 30 minutes, flipping halfway through.
- Blend Caesar dressing ingredients until smooth.
- Assemble sandwiches with buns, dressing, patties, lettuce, and additional dressing.
Notes
- Knead the mixture thoroughly to ensure firm patties.
- Combine panko and regular breadcrumbs for varied texture.

Tips That Will Ease Your Job!
- Food Processor Shortcut: Blend chickpeas in a food processor for faster and more uniform mashing.
- Prep Ahead: Mix and shape the patties the night before; refrigerate for up to 24 hours.
- Even Coating: Press breadcrumbs onto patties firmly for a consistent crispy texture.
- Efficient Baking: Use parchment paper or a silicone mat for effortless cleanup and even baking.
- Simplify Dressing: Prepare the Caesar dressing ahead and store it in the fridge for up to 3 days.
